What Is Clinical Decision Support System?

A clinical decision support system (CDSS) is a computer-based system that assists healthcare providers in making patient-specific treatment decisions. The system typically uses patient data, medical records, and patient context as inputs and provides evidence-based therapy suggestions.

In other words, the system goes above and beyond what traditional medicine has to offer in terms of competence and direction. The best clinical support decision systems are often founded on decades of evidence-based medicine and can include recommendations, protocols, medical literature, and additional content such as photos, videos, and teaching materials.

The decision-making process is aided by computers that detect trends in patient data and present therapy alternatives accordingly. CDSSs serve to reduce diagnostic and treatment errors, save time, and, ultimately, enhance patient outcomes. CDSSs can also be used in research.

Top clinical decision support software can, for example, be used to identify patient cohorts for clinical trials or observational research projects. They can also encourage data-driven decision-making and the usage of advanced analytics.

Finally, clinical decision support system software is a valuable tool for both healthcare practitioners and researchers. It can help guarantee that decisions are made with the most up-to-date knowledge and present treatment options that are evidence-based.

What Are the Top Key Features of Clinical Decision Support System?

The top key features of the best clinical decision support system are:

1. Automated Alerts and Reminders: Automated alerts and reminders keep healthcare practitioners up to date on suggested treatments, drugs, and medical tests, eventually enhancing patient safety and providing the best possible care.

2. Guidance & Recommendations: Top clinical decision support software gives individualized guidance and recommendations for each individual patient, taking specific patient needs and conditions into account.

3. Clinical Information Integration: Top clinical decision support software combines clinical data from several sources, such as EHRs, medical devices, and other health IT systems. This enables quicker and more accurate decision-making.

4. Patient-specific Data Analysis: The system is intended to analyze patient-specific data, such as clinical, demographic, adherence, and outcomes data, to deliver individualized care.

5. Clinical Pathways and Protocols: The best clinical decision support software can provide evidence-based information and clinical pathways, as well as complicated decision rules, to assist healthcare providers in providing care.

6. Shared Decision-Making Tools: A clinical decision support system software provides tools to assist healthcare providers and patients in making the best decisions possible.

7. Disease Surveillance and Quality Improvement: A CDSS enables healthcare providers to spot possible epidemics early, discover patterns of care that aren't producing the greatest results, and identify faults and opportunities for improvement.

What Are the Types of Clinical Decision Support System for Different Industries?

Clinical decision support systems (CDSS) are used in many industries and are designed to assist clinicians in making decisions and managing patient care.

Depending on the industry, clinical decision support software can be tailored to fit the needs of the specific setting and serve multiple functions.

1. Hospital: The best clinical decision support software in hospitals is intended to aid in evidence-based decision-making, automate mundane tasks, provide fast access to patient health records, and optimize workflow.

Drug-drug interactions, drug-lab interactions, antibiotic stewardship, prescription ordering, chronic care management, documentation templates, and other features are common in hospital CDSS.

2. Pharmacy: Pharmacist clinical decision support system software is intended to assist chemists in reviewing clinical data and making correct and timely drug decisions. These systems can provide drug-drug interaction alerts, formulary suggestions, treatment alternatives, and comparative effectiveness research resources.

3. Healthcare System: The medical decision support system for healthcare systems is more comprehensive and frequently integrates numerous disciplines, such as radiology, laboratory, and pharmacy. These platforms make patient-centered care management easier and can generate evidence-based best practices for consistent treatment across the system.

4. Primary Care: Primary care clinical decision support applications are intended primarily for use in ambulatory care settings and frequently give doctors preventative and chronic care management assistance. These systems can provide brief information on screens and recommendations, as well as patient education and evidence-based treatment strategies.

5. Research Centers: Top clinical decision support system software is frequently used by research centers to aid with their studies. These systems may query databases, search for clinical evidence, and generate reports depending on the results. CDSS can also help research centers with clinical trial enrolment, data management, and safety alerts.

What Are the Deployment Options for Clinical Decision Support System?

The best clinical decision support systems (CDSSs) deployment choices include local and hosted deployments

1.  Local deployments allow for on-site system installation and maintenance, allowing hospitals complete control over their system. On-site installation also saves money on data transmission. Local deployments, on the other hand, may necessitate extensive IT resources and experience to install, operate, and update the system.

2. Hosted installations are a quick and inexpensive way to integrate top clinical decision support systems. These systems are managed centrally and are accessible to hospitals via the Internet. Hosted deployments remove the requirement for on-site people and can be scaled up or down as a hospital's needs vary.

Furthermore, hosted deployments enable access to the most recent system updates and patches. The sole disadvantage of hosted deployments is that data transmission expenses may apply depending on data size.
